CSS में लिंक स्टेट्स के क्रम की बारीकियाँ
लिंक प्स्यूडोक्लासेस एक दूसरे से इनहेरिट करती हैं। उदाहरण के लिए,
अगर मैं :link स्टेट के लिए अंडरलाइन हटाता हूँ, तो वह सभी
स्टेट्स के लिए हट जाएगी।
इनहेरिटेंस के कारण सही काम करने के लिए
इन प्स्यूडोक्लासेस को ठीक उसी क्रम में रखना चाहिए,
जैसा उदाहरण में है: :link,
:visited, :hover, :active
(जरूरत न होने वालों को लिखना जरूरी नहीं)। यह क्रम
निम्नलिखित स्मरणीय नियम का पालन करता है:
LoVe HAte।
:hover स्टेट में सभी लिंक्स को
लाल रंग की और बिना अंडरलाइन की बनाएँ, :link स्टेट में
- हल्के नीले रंग की, :visited स्टेट में -
हरे रंग की, :active स्टेट में -
काले रंग की।